"While their shots do little at enemy buildings, these troops are experts at dealing enemy foot troops."

The Rifleman is a level 8 standard Ranged Infantry unit and is unlocked in the Industrial Age. Its predecessor is the Musketeer. It can be upgraded to the Submachine Gun. It is upgraded in the level 8 armory

General Information

  • Like all ranged infantry, Riflemen can kill enemy infantry easily and quickly. They have 4 times the damage to enemy infantry than other type of unit.
  • Riflemen aren't efficient against enemy cavalry and buildings.
  • Riflemen are ranged units and can destroy buildings over walls.
  • Riflemen would attack the closest building on front of them but when attacked by an enemy troop; will fight back.
  • If there are enemy units nearby, Riflemen would attack them.

Historical Description

"A rifle is a gun with a barrel that has been scored with groves ('rifling') designed to spin the bullet as it emerges, dramatically improving the range and accuracy of the weapon. Early rifles were deployed by snipers and skirmishers, while the smoothbore musket remained the main weapon for infantrymen. When rates of fire significantly increased with innovation like breech-loading, entrenched massed riflemen became very difficult to dislodge."

Visuals

Oriental: A Japanese-style soldier of World War 1 wearing a blue metallic Brodie helmet with a green suit. He carries a unknown bolt action rifle which looks like an Arisaka rifle.

Mediterranean: A British or American soldier of World War 1 wearing a green Brodie helmet with a blue stripe on it. He is also wearing a beige suit with blue armbands. He carries a unknown bolt action rifle which looks like a SMLE

Northern European: A French Soldier of World War 1 wearing a Horizon blue Adrian helmet, and a Horizon blue m1917 uniform. He also has a thin mustache. He carries a unknown bolt action rifle which looks like a Lebel M1886, but most likely a G98 Mauser.

Attacking Strategies

  • Riflemen have low health; making them vulnerable to defenses. Use heavy infantry such as shock infantry as meat shields to protect the Riflemen.
  • Riflemen are cheap and can be used to set off hidden enemy traps.
  • Use Riflemen to protect heavy infantry from other infantry so your heavy infantry won't get distracted.

Defensive Strategy

  • Riflemen can be used as good Alliance Troops. One example is that they can shoot over walls to attack troops of the attackers forcing the troops to destroy the wall to kill them. Another thing is that they're good against other heavy infantry.
